> I'm getting a new one of these soon because the old one is bad.
> Anyway, both the old and the new use the 'spring-screw' method (for
> want of a better description). However, no matter how much I try I
> just can't get the old one off! I mean, if I try any harder I'm going
> to break something. Has anyone got any ideas?
>
> Thanks


The fan broke on mine and I started getting random crashes. I had to remove
it with pliers as I couldn't get it off. I stuck a passive heatsink on with
arctic silver epoxy, works fine now. I wouldn't stick a fan on with epoxy
though in case it breaks. Don't use normal epoxy either.
